I had a hiatal hernia repair with my VSG and struggled with shoulder pain for around 2 weeks. Even now, 4 weeks out I have shoulder pain if I drink too fast. My advice is to keep on top of your pain meds. Take anti nauseous medication and rest. Let your body heal. The weight will come off. I'm 4 weeks out today and am down 38 lbs.
Just a suggestion but your blender is your friend. I have a ninja and it's a blessing. Take some turkey and gravy and pulse it. Add some mashed sweet potato (less of a glycemic hit) and pulse some green beans. Unsweetened applesauce for dessert. Whalah! Thanksgiving Ala puree. Two bites of each and you'll be stuffed.
I was sleeved 9/15 and have been struggling with both fluids and protein. I've started the isopure zero carb drinks from GNC. Not bad flavor, more like gatorade. 160 calories and 42 g of protein in 20 oz. Fluids and protein. BONUS!! Keeps me from having to get IV fluids.
